About MakerStock
MakerStock is a single source supplier of pre-cut materials for laser cutting and other fabrication: acrylic sheet, baltic birch plywood, mdf. We sell on-line to all makers: DIY, Etsy businesses, University Maker Labs, designers, fabricators, and prototype shops. Custom-cut baltic birch plywood. PMMA sheet. Plexi glas.

What Is the Cost of Living Near Scranton?

Understanding the cost of living near Scranton is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at MakerStock.
Scranton's Cost of Living Index is approximately 83.7 (16.3% less expensive than US average; 13.8% less than PA average). NE PA city ('The Office'), affordable housing. COLTS bus. When planning your budget based on a salary from MakerStock,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$800 - $1,200+ A significant portion of MakerStock sal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$170 - $280 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$45 (COLTS monthly pass)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$370 - $550 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$300 - $580+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$360 - $650+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$2,045 - $3,265+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
